Output ab8bda10fc1cec4e8ab0b13a05e33208eb75cf2157a33490a069b00e8c5062b9:7

value
102152
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c611d78708a37eedd3728700aab90f6b4a1cba84 OP_EQUAL
address
3KkK6CkY8i7cHdp8fmhHCu3KbsY19N4Wna
transaction
ab8bda10fc1cec4e8ab0b13a05e33208eb75cf2157a33490a069b00e8c5062b9
confirmations
167988
spent
true